Crysis Wars, this week for free!

Electronic Arts and Crytek started yesterday a campaign for promoting their products, by - giving one away for a week!

OK, let's put the things right. CrysisWars, an expanded multiplayer experience of the Crysis universe, is available on a free trial during the week, from April 9 to April 17 (next friday). More precisely, players can access and play any of the modes from the universe-extending Crysis Warhead. This includes "each of the game’s three action-packed multiplayer modes and all 23 maps" packed in with the game's retail release.
